Understand Eligibility Requirements for Car Registration

trucks

Before you begin the registration process, it’s crucial to understand who is eligible to register a vehicle in California. Most vehicles, including cars, trucks, and motorhomes, can be registered with the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V). However, certain types of vehicles may have specific requirements or restrictions. For instance, classic or vintage cars might need special considerations or historical registration.

One key step in determining eligibility is ensuring your vehicle has a valid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) that can be verified by a DMV-approved VIN verifier. This process, often facilitated through a mobile VIN inspection or mobile VIN verification service, cross-references the VIN with national databases to confirm its authenticity and history, helping to prevent fraud and ensuring only legitimate vehicles are registered.

Gather Necessary Documents for Vehicle Registration

trucks

Before you begin the registration process, ensure you have all the required documents for a smooth and efficient experience at the DMV. The key to a hassle-free vehicle registration in California is being prepared with the essential paperwork. First on your list should be the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) verification. This step involves obtaining a valid VIN inspection from a trusted source, often done through a mobile vin verifier or by visiting an authorized inspection station.

The DMV will require a completed and signed registration application form, along with the vehicle’s title, proof of insurance, and identification documents for both the owner and driver. It is crucial to double-check that all information is accurate and up-to-date, as any discrepancies might cause delays in the registration process. Complete and Submit the Registration Application Form

trucks

To begin the registration process for your vehicle in California, you’ll need to complete and submit the Registration Application Form. This form is available at your local DMV (Department of Motor Vehicles) office or online through their official website. Fill it out accurately, ensuring all required information is correct and up-to-date. One crucial step is verifying the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) using a reliable method such as a mobile VIN verification service or by conducting a physical inspection.

The DMV recommends using an approved VIN verifier, which can be done conveniently via a mobile app for your phone, making it a quick and efficient process. Alternatively, a manual vin inspection can be conducted by checking the vehicle’s frame, engine, and other components to ensure they match the information on the registration documents. Once all details are confirmed and verified, submit the form along with the necessary fees to finalize the car registration in California.
